Obverse description Six inscribed swords, each bearing the name of a Fascist category (Fasci all'Estero, Combattenti, Mutilati, Arditi, Volontari di Guerra, Studenti Universitari), converge in relief toward a central obelisk with the Colosseum visible to the left, all held aloft by hands grasping the hilts in the lower field. The legend 'MOLTI NEMICI MOLTO ONORE' arcs across the upper border, flanked by a fasces symbol, with 'MVSSOLINI' inscribed on the obelisk.

Reverse description A reclining male figure in the classical style occupies the upper right of the field, holding a fasces upright in his right hand and a pouring vessel in his left, positioned over a stylised map of Ethiopia with city names including Adua, Addis Abeba, and Mogadiscio marked in relief. The legend '6° DIVISIONE CC NN TEVERE' arcs around the upper border, with the engraver's name 'DE MARCHIS' inscribed in the lower left of the field.
